Equipped with a ticket office that operates from early morning to late evening during the weekdays, and slightly reduced hours over the weekend, passengers can purchase and collect tickets with ease. For those who have pre-purchased tickets online, collection is available from on-site ticket machines, which are fully accessible.
While luggage storage facilities are unavailable, passengers can enjoy peace of mind with CCTV security and customer help points accessible for queries. The station accommodates various needs with step-free access across its platforms, accessible toilets, and induction loops for those with hearing impairments. Cyclists can take advantage of the 15 Sheffield Stand spaces provided on Platform 3, supported by CCTV for additional security.
Once you've arrived at Enfield Town station, numerous onward travel options are at your disposal. For local commutes, Transport for London (TfL) buses conveniently operate from outside the station. Should rail services be interrupted, a replacement bus service is available at Bus Stop K on Southbury Road heading towards Liverpool Street. Additionally, a minicab firm is located right within the station buildings, making it simple to continue your journey by car. For an eco-friendly and healthy option, bicycle hire is an option, with Bike & Go available for those keen on cycling around the area.

While Three Oaks train station lacks a ticket office, it does offer a ticket machine from which you can easily collect tickets bought online. The absence of staff at the station is mitigated by accessible help points and ample signage, ensuring travelers can navigate their way effectively. For those with accessibility concerns, the station is partly step-free. Steep ramps provide access to platforms, and there's the added provision of ramp assistance for train access, though it must be pre-arranged as station staff is not present.
Cyclists will find a limited number of bike racks available. However, amenities such as refreshments, toilets, and waiting rooms are notably absent. This makes it a functional but minimalistic stop, prioritizing transit over creature comforts. Additionally, smart card usage is available at the station through validators, even though smartcards cannot be issued here directly.
